Step 2: Water Extraction

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ract water from your property, including pumps, wet/dry vacuums, and moisture meters.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to remove as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your property, including dehumidifiers and air movers. We’ll work to remove any remaining moisture, ensuring your property is safe and dry.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our technicians will clean and sanitize your property, including any affected surfaces, to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We’ll use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to ensure your property is safe and healthy.

Sump Pump Failure Water Removal Cost in Clinton, OH

The cost of sump pump failure water removal can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Clinton, OH. Here are some estimated price ranges for our services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of issue, and equ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of issue, and equipment needed
Cleaning and Sanitizing $100 – $500 Size of affected area, severity of issue, and equipment needed
Restoration and Repair $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of issue, and materials needed
Emergency Response $100 – $500 Time of day, severity of issue, and equipment needed

Q: What causes sump pump failure?

A: Sump pump failure can be caused by a variety of factors, including power outages, clogged pumps, and improper installation. Our team can help you diagnose and repair the issue.
